Grieve is a leading manufacturer of industrial ovens & furnaces undergoing a very exciting period of growth. Our company values challenges, quality work, and work-life balance.

As a Production Supervisor, you will be responsible for leading the test area of our shop. Your primary focus will be on safely producing high-quality ovens and furnaces efficiently and on time. You will schedule production and ensure proper movement of products throughout your area. You will also be responsible for maintaining a clean and well-organized facility, ensuring all equipment is properly maintained. You will provide training to employees and foster a culture of safety and continuous improvement.

CORE R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Supervision / Leadership: Lead and motivate your team to achieve production goals and maintain high standards of quality and safety.
  • Safety Compliance: Ensure all safety protocols are strictly followed.
  • Quality Assurance: Ensure all work performed in your area is compliant with the Grieve Quality Management System.
  • Resource Management: Efficiently allocate resources to meet production schedules for equipment and parts.
  • Employee Engagement: Foster a culture of engagement and continues development among employees.
  • Process Improvement: Implement and uphold best practices for processes within your area.
  • Training: Provide necessary training to employees to enhance their skills and performance.

QUALIFICATIONS/SKILLS:

  • Education: Minimum of an associate degree with relevant proven experience.
  • Manufacturing Expertise: Thorough knowledge of manufacturing processes.
  • Technical Skills: Ability to read mechanical drawings and electrical schematics.
  • Electro-Mechanical Experience: Proven experience in an electro-mechanical environment.
  • Supervisory Experience: Previous supervisory experience is preferred.
  • Troubleshooting Skills: Experience in troubleshooting electrical and mechanical systems is preferred.
  • Technical Proficiency: Experience in welding, sheet metal, electrical, assembly, and quality control.

CORE CAPABILITIES:

  • Production and Personnel Organization: Coordinate production activities and personnel assignments based on overall workload and the production needs of other departments.
  • Resource Management: Efficiently manage tools, materials, and equipment.
  • Product Knowledge: Maintain comprehensive knowledge of the products being manufactured.
  • Technical Capability: Demonstrate expertise in quality management systems, testing, painting, and electrical systems.
